Hama-sana

Two civilians were killed as a result of the explosion of a landmine remnants of the terrorist organization "ISIS" in Salma Hill in Wadi Al-Atheeb in the Salamiyah countryside.

A source in the Hama Police Command stated in a statement to SANA's correspondent that a landmine remnants of the terrorist organization "ISIS" exploded with a motorbike in Salma Hill in Wadi Al-Atheeb in the Salamiyah countryside, causing the death of a man and a woman.

Last Wednesday, when a mine exploded from the terrorist organizations' remnants, three citizens, including a woman, were killed while they were carrying out agricultural work on their land in the Shakousiya village in the northeastern countryside of Hama.
